// Copyright (c) Tailscale Inc & AUTHORS // SPDX-License-Identifier: BSD-3-Clause // Package dirwalk contains code to walk a directory. package dirwalk import ( "io" "io/fs" "os" "go4.org/mem" ) var osWalkShallow func(name mem.RO, fn WalkFunc) error // WalkFunc is the callback type used with WalkShallow. // // The name and de are only valid for the duration of func's call // and should not be retained. type WalkFunc func(name mem.RO, de fs.DirEntry) error // WalkShallow reads the entries in the named directory and calls fn for each. // It does not recurse into subdirectories. // // If fn returns an error, iteration stops and WalkShallow returns that value. // // On Linux, WalkShallow does not allocate, so long as certain methods on the // WalkFunc's DirEntry are not called which necessarily allocate. func WalkShallow(dirName mem.RO, fn WalkFunc) error { if f := osWalkShallow; f != nil { return f(dirName, fn) } of, err := os.Open(dirName.StringCopy()) if err != nil { return err } defer of.Close() for { fis, err := of.ReadDir(100) for _, de := range fis { if err := fn(mem.S(de.Name()), de); err != nil { return err } } if err != nil { if err == io.EOF { return nil } return err } } }
